Abstract
The conceptual development of a life-extending control (LEC) system is discussed. The LEC is designed for a reusable rocket engine via damage mitigation in both the fuel and oxidizer turbines while achieving high performance for transient responses of the main thrust chamber pressure and the O2/H2 mixture ratio.
